.net - Mailing Address Is Forcing 2nd Record In CSV (DevExpress Controls)?
Apr 20, 2010
My DevExpress CSV export has two lines per record.
Rank Score,Prog.,Full Address
63.30 ,JIW ,1234 Whispering Pines Dr
, ,Sometown MI 48316
62.80 ,JIW ,9876 Beagle Dr
, ,Sometown Twp MI 48382
I would like to change it to one line because I want to do a Word Merge. (Unless Word can merge these two lines back together, which I do not thing it can do)
I decided to have a go with Visual Studio 2010 using the VB language. Basically, aI have a windows form which shows a datagridview. The datagridview is filtered when the user selects a combo box. I then want the user to be able to e-mail the datagrid to a e-mail address. I've had a good look around the internet and found a way of sending the datagrid by HTML format. This has a few problems though - it doesn't look quite right (the columns aren't broken up by any lines) and the information isn't filtered (it sends everything that is stored it the datagrid).
Here is my code so far. Dim oApp As Outlook._Application oApp = New Outlook.Application Dim oMsg As Outlook.MailItem oMsg = oApp.CreateItem(Outlook.OlItemType.olMailItem) [Code] .....
Here is what the form looks like when filtered. Here is what the e-mail looks like. So my question is, how do I get a filtered datagrid e-mailed?
I am dynamically creating and adding dropdown controls to DevExpress XtraGrid.That works fine and I can add a dropdown control to any column I wish.My main problem is that I need to have the first element in the dropdown control displayed. But after I dynamically add 3 dropdown controls to the grid, only the last one has the element displayed. The previous two do not.Although, I add the elements
this is what the code looks like:
vb.net Dim column as DevExpress.XtraGrid.RepositoryItem.GridLookupEdit For i as Integer = 0 to dsSometing.Tables(0).Rows.Count - 1 column = New DevExpress.XtraGrid.RepositoryItem.GridLookUp
[code]....
The code will go tru and add lets say 3 dropdown controls, set their .DataSource to datasets I need, but it will only show .NullText of the last added control.
I am writing a simple Address Book Application using Typed Dataset & Bound Controls. 1<sup>st</sup> Form for Entering Addresses 2<sup>nd</sup> Form for Adding New 'CITY'. To select a city for address I am using a data bound combo box which shows a list of Cities.
While entering with a address if user found the required City Name is not found in the Combo list, he opens a 2<sup>nd</sup> Form to Add a City name to database & returns to Form1.
Here the expected newly added city doesn't appear in the combo list, so I tried to Refill the underlying table with following code
I have three related tables, Residence, HomeOwners & Invoices. Residences can have multiple unpaid invoices. I am trying to create a mailing lable report so if a residence has 4 unpaid invoices, I only need the residence once. The below sql statement is returing 32 rows (the number of unpaid invoices) instead of the jus the 9 residences who owe the 32 invoices.
I am maintaining a program that automatically does a mail merge based on a client list. Using earlier versions of Microsoft Word, such as 2003, I did not have any trouble simply using the MailingLabel.CreateNewDocument() function, which takes a MAILING LABEL ID as its first parameter.The particular ID I'm now having trouble with in Word 2007 is "5160" which is an Avery label that should print three labels across the page (and it did in Word 2003). In Word 2007, it now prints 4 labels across.
From the research I've already done, apparently this is because the number of label templates has greatly expanded since the release of Word 2003, and now Word 2007 has a new set of label IDs that can be used with the MailingLabel.CreateNewDocumentByID() function. In the case of the Avery 5160 label, its new ID to be used for Word 2007 with the MailingLabel.CreateNewDocumentByID() function is "1359804671" and I have NO IDEA how that was calculated or where it was found.
I can't find the list of IDs to be used with the MailingLabel.CreateNewDocumentByID() function for Word 2007 anywhere. I read in a Microsoft Developer's blog post that you can calculate the new ID by using the following formula:
Label ID = (vendor id << 24) | product id
Unfortunately, that doesn't make any mathematical sense to me as I don't know what "<<" and "|" are supposed to represent in mathematical terms. Can anyone tell me where to find or how to calculate (based on the vendor id and product id) the mailing label ID I need to use with the MailingLabel.CreateNewDocumentByID() function?
I have very strange problem, here it is: I have a quite large MS Access Database (2003) containing exactly 68020 records (rows). The problem is, when i read the entire database directly toa data representation control like DataGridView or Listbox,only 66710 records are returned. The weird thing is: If i load the entire database to a in-memory datatable object, rows.count gives "correct" amount of records as expected, that is 68020What is the reason of that? Why DataGridView or other controls cannot have records more than 66710 items? Is there an internal limitation? (That's dread if there is).
I have written little console application that sends emails. It behaves in the following manner:when I run this application in debug mode and go through code step by step it sends emails;when I run this application in debug mode and do not go through code step by step, last email does not get sent;when I build and move application to server and create a task for it, last email does not get sent;when I execute application from Windows explorer (double click on .exe file), last email does not get sent;when I execute application from command prompt it sends all emails;What is interesting is that when I putthread.sleep(200) all emails are sent! Note that I am using this code in my ASP applications and all mails are sent always. If mail has attachment, it is always sent, even if it is last in queue (but this is another application that works correctly).
Code that I use (class for mailing): Public Class Mailer ' Methods
I am creating auto mailer but i am having problem on BCC. BCC is listed on checkedlistbox. Image ([URL]) I would like to send on those email address every 5 seconds. but my problem is i'm always getting an error message "a recipient must be specified" Here's my code...
I want to be able to send emails to users on creation of an event to invite them. However I want the emails to be personalized i.e. each email will contain there name etc. At most the emails will be sent to 50 different addresses. What is the best way to go about this?
I'm trying to create a VBasic executable to read a SQL server database and produce a mailing list.I have the SQL routine working fine and had set it up as a stored procedure, but I've just discovered the manager I've written this for is an Access-type and does not have SQL Server installed on her machine. So, I figured I'd make a front end in VBasic.
Dim con As New SqlClient.SqlConnection con.ConnectionString = "Data Source=mySQLServer;User ID=Username;Password=myPass;" con.Open()
I am designing programe that diplay student record from database to some asp.net control like Label and Dropdown control and nagigate the record using Next and previous button I want to view One Record at Once at a page Bellow is my Html Page
I have a Master List in the DataGrid that displays all the "Monitors" - think of them as Audits (for context). Basically when a user clicks on a row in the DataGrid the TextBoxes, ComboBoxes, CheckBoxes and DatePickers all show the values and the user can edit them there and that all reflects in the DataGrid just fine.How do i go about using the same TextBoxes, ComboBoxes, CheckBoxes and DatePickers to add a new record?
<Monitor.VB> Public Class Monitor Public Property MID As Integer Public Property FileNumber As String
I hav a web service which pull records from a database and I am hosting these services in IIS which works fine but I am trying to retrieve the record and display the record in a listbox displaying the time field as the text for that record.I have created the following function
public sub get_data() dim dt as new data.dataTable dim service as ws webservice.webservice
Are there any IP Address filters or masks available in Windows Forms as per following screenshot? A backslash shouldn't be allowed or it should be filtered somehow.
SocketException was Unhandled: Only one usage of each socket address (protocol/network address/port) is normally permitted I get this error every time i click collect a second time.
I understand that I need to run ... corflags.exe /32BIT myapp.exe against my VB .Net app if I want to make sure it's associated 32 bit dll's will be forced to run as 32 bit on 64bit computers.
If this will work this looks like a good idea to me since I don't have the opportunity to recompile them on a newer Visual Studio that supports targeting 32bit. But I have a couple of questions...
Question 1:Is there an easier way to get the corflags.exe program without having to download the whole .Net Frameword 2.0 SDK?
I guess this is what I need to download if there is no easy way to get the corflags.exe file...
Download 1:Microsoft .NET Framework Version 2.0 Redistributable Package (x86)
I am trying to check a record in database before inerting a new record here is my code but problem is when i enter a names first alphabet it imediatly populate massage. i want to check it after entering whole name
Private Sub TextBox1_KeyPress(ByVal sender As Object, ByVal e As System.Windows.Forms.KeyPressEventArgs) Handles TextBox1.KeyPress Try Dim cnString As String = "Provider=Microsoft.Jet.OLEDB.4.0; Data Source=" &
I made web browser which consist address bar that I use it to type addressess in it i.ewhen I type [URL] it opens [URL] but when I go to anther page in google it doesnot show it's link in address bar lix InterntExplorer or other international browsers so how to show any link or any sub page's link in my browser address bar ?
I'm trying to use the DHCP API (using the references on pinvoke.net) to retrieve a computer's MAC address when given the IP address but I can't get the code to work. I've run all the C# code on pinvoke.net through the C#-to-VB converter but I'm stuck now.
Here's what I have so far. The value of res is always 5 (should be 0). Thing is, I can't find any documentation on what the return codes mean
vb Private Sub GetMACDim client As String = "1.1.1.1" Dim server As String = "0.0.0.0" Dim si As New NativeMethods.DHCP_SEARCH_INFO si.SearchType = NativeMethods.DHCP_SEARCH_INFO_TYPE.DhcpClientIpAddress si.ClientIpAddress = Convert.ToUInt32(StringIPAddressToUint32(client)) Dim res As UInteger Dim oInfo As IntPtr
I am creating a report in my asp.net application. The report outputs to excel using the excel interop. Some calculations in the report cause excel to display "Inf" or "NaN" I want to force these calculations to zero so that the report displays zero and NOT "Inf" or "NaN"
The only way I know to force a paint event in my pictureboxes is to do a 'Picturebox1.invalidate'. I read that this isn't the best way to do it though, so what's the best way to make my picture boxes repaint?
I am using VB.Net 2008 Express on Windows XP, and am trying to use WM_LBUTTONDOWN in one of my programmes.
CODE:
This appears to work correctly, in that it goes to the Exit button and I can see the effect of WM_LBUTTONDOWN and WM_LBUTTONUP, but the programme does not actually exit; it just sits there with the Exit button highlighted. I added all the TimeDelay() subs to see whether it needed the extra time.
I also made the following changes, and again, it goes to the Exit button and I know that it is on the button using Spy++, but the programme does not actually exit